About the Dragonball KS6 Pro (10.5TH/s)

Learn more about this ASIC miner, including its specifications, performance, energy consumption, and profitability.

The DragonBall KS6 Pro is a purpose-built ASIC for the kHeavyHash algorithm, primed to mine Kaspa (KAS) with a robust 10.5 TH/s output while drawing 3,600 watts and achieving an impressive 0.308 J/G energy efficiency, a balance that turns raw computational hunger into steady, reliable yield; its dynamic power adjustments and advanced cooling-four high-performance fans that seem to breathe cold into hot silicon-keep the unit operating optimally across 0–40°C, extending longevity and minimizing throttling, while a solid chassis (360 x 185 x 290 mm, 14.5 kg) and RJ45 Ethernet connectivity deliver the physical durability and network stability demanded by both boutique rigs and large-scale farms. Designed for efficiency and stability, the KS6 Pro blends high performance with thoughtful engineering to reduce operational unpredictability, and its resilient construction and airflow management help maintain consistent hashrate under varied ambient conditions. More Information about the

Learn more about the Dragonball KS6 Pro (10.5TH/s)

We speak as the mesh that counts cycles and heat. The DragonBall KS6 Pro joins our ranks as a kHeavyHash specialist tuned for Kaspa. It pushes 10.5 TH/s while drawing 3,600 watts and posts an energy figure of 0.308 J/G. We watch it turn electricity into predictable throughput. Four high-static-pressure fans and an optimized aluminum heat sink scaffold the cooling. Custom firmware whispers adjustments and adapts power in real time to match load. A rugged PCB with premium power regulators cuts electrical noise and lengthens service life. A reinforced chassis damps vibration and shields solder joints from fatigue. An onboard error-detection routine finds unstable hashes and corrects them automatically to protect uptime. It runs cleanly between 0 and 40°C. Its footprint measures 360 by 185 by 290 millimeters and it weighs 14.5 kilograms, which eases rack planning. Network traffic flows over RJ45 Ethernet for steady pool connections and low latency. We advise stable power delivery and deliberate airflow design to sustain peak efficiency during long campaigns. Algorithm Information: KHeavyHash

Learn more about the KHeavyHash algorithm and how it works.

KHeavyHash is a cryptographic hash function that serves as the backbone of Kaspa proof-of-work consensus mechanism. This algorithm processes input data of any length and produces a fixed hash value, ensuring security and integrity in the mining process.
